Head of Music Programming

As the Head of Music Programming, you will help build and maintain YouTube’s Music programs on handsets, web and tablets. Based on your digital content experience, you will co-ordinate and launch effective features and promotions. You will bring effective content instincts and analytical abilities. Additionally, you will work cross-functionally with Product, Design, Marketing, Engineering and other teams to develop an innovative user experience, working both independently and collaboratively to develop new content features and scalable programming processes.

Responsibilities
– Plan and execute the regional strategy for Music Programming on YouTube in Asia-Pacific (APAC).
– Plan and deliver a relevant regionally annual programming calendar for Music on YouTube.
– Work with internal and external partnerships teams to develop and launch effective content and promotions.
– Work cross-functionally to define and implement programming tools and processes, and platform-wide improvements.
– Conduct metric-based analyses of programming and provide recommendations for enhancing their effectiveness.

Minimum qualifications:
–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.
– Experience in a similar role within the mobile or online digital music content industry.
– Experience in people management.
– Experience working with external and internal partners on co-promotion or cross-promotion strategies and campaigns.

Preferred qualifications:
– Experience in digital programming best practices.
– Ability to advise on strategies and product requirements to enhance platform-level programming capabilities.
– Effective programming and creative skills with an ability to craft messaging and work with design and production resources to drive creative execution.
– Ability to work across functions and divisions.
– Analytical skills with the ability to analyze research or performance data and apply that analysis to optimize programming strategy.
– Ability to speak English and any other regional language fluently and idiomatically.
